Default lowbie warrior w/ little cash aggro weps?

I'm leveling up a troll warrior with a buddy of mine, I'm 8 right now he's 9.

Despite what some people think, I am not a rich player, and really don't have a ton of cash to spend on getting my warrior some aggro weapons.

Whats the best bang for my buck? What are the cheapest pair of weps i could grab that'd be viable aggro generators that'd last as long as possible?

Any suggestions are appreciated. I've never had a warrior!

Since you aren't near 36 don't buy ykesha weapons yet. They have low dps and it won't hold aggro till they proc. Burning torch has a good DD fire proc that starts at level 1, then next up there's Polished Granite Tomahawk (you can sometimes even get these for free) and obsidian shards. I'd recomend getting the obsidian shards and dual wielding them until you can proc yaks.

Another cheap/fast weapon would be a Jarsath Trident. Can be had for 100-200pp. No proc, but a pretty great ratio (11/22). A poor man's lamentation.
